A patient is generally advised to especially consume more meat, lentils, milk, and eggs in diet only when he suffers from-
A. Anemia
B. Scurvy
C. Kwashiorkor
D. Rickets
Solution
A patient is advised to consume more meat, milk, lentils, and eggs in the diet only when a patient is suffering from the protein-energy malnutrition. In this energy malnutrition, a patient’s body does not require the required amount of nutrients for the overall functioning of the body which leads to various complications in the body.
Step by step answer: There are some protein-energy malnutrition symptoms in an individual which lead to improper working of the body as the body does not get the required amount of energy for the optimum functioning of the body. This energy protein malnutrition disease includes Kwashiorkor which is generally seen in babies greater than 1 year of age. This malnutrition occurs if the high protein milk of the mother is replaced by other low protein but high carbohydrate diets. This disease also occurs in the baby who does not get the required nutrition in the body.
Kwashiorkor leads to a protruded belly and the fat layer beneath the skin of the baby. This disease occurs in famine or poor food supply as the food does not contain the required protein and nutrients in it. The sign defining Kwashiorkor in a malnutrition child is pitting edema. It also causes loss of teeth, thinning of hair, skin depigmentation, dermatitis, etc.
Hence, the correct option is C. Kwashiorkor.
Note: The disorders caused by Kwashiorkor are resolved by supplying the required nutrients to the child in the early treatment. If the treatment is delayed the physical and mental sequelae are feared as there will be no proper functioning of the body. In severe cases, if it is not treated, it can also lead to the death of a baby.
